Preconditions for use
This devices left the factory in good working condition. In order to maintain this status and to
ensure safe operation of the devices, observe these instructions and all the specifications
relevant to safety.
Observe the information and symbols on the devices. Do not remove any information or symbols
from the devices. Always keep the information and symbols in a completely legible state.

Laws and directives
Observe the safety rules, provisions and laws applicable in your country during connection,
assembly and operation. These include, for example:
• National Electrical Code (NEC - NFPA 70) (USA)
• Canadian Electrical Code (CEC) (Canada)
Further provisions for hazardous area applications are for example:
• IEC 60079-14 (international)
• EN 60079-14 (EU)

Conformity with European directives
The CE marking on the device symbolizes the conformity with the following European directives:
2014/30/EU
Electromagnetic compatibili‐
ty EMC
Directive of the European Parliament and of the Council on the
harmonisation of the laws of the Member States relating to elec‐
tromagnetic compatibility
2014/53/EU
RED
Directive of the European Parliament and of the Council on the
harmonisation of the laws of the Member States relating to the
making available on the market of radio equipment and repeal‐
ing Directive 1999/5/EC
2011/65/EU
RoHS
Directive of the European Parliament and the Council on the re‐
striction of the use of certain hazardous substances in electrical
and electronic equipment
The applicable directives can be found in the EU declaration of conformity of the specific device.
